因为公司使用的spring版本太高,在集成swagger的时候会存在一些问题,而网上的很多实例大多都是版本比较低的,为了是朋友们少才坑,我这边将集成的过程记录一下: 1. 引入spring、swagger的相关jar包(springfox-swagger2、springfox-swagger-ui) ...
分类:
编程语言 时间:
2018-07-06 11:33:39
阅读次数:
164
因为公司使用的spring版本太高,在集成swagger的时候会存在一些问题,而网上的很多实例大多都是版本比较低的,为了是朋友们少才坑,我这边将集成的过程记录一下: 1. 引入spring、swagger的相关jar包(springfox-swagger2、springfox-swagger-ui) ...
分类:
编程语言 时间:
2018-07-06 11:29:35
阅读次数:
191
前一章我们在项目中初步集成了swagger插件,但是还有一些问题和需要改善的地方需要解决,所以这一章要做的,就是完善swagger的相关设置。 一、设置swagger ui页面为启动页 在前一章的末尾,我们通过在域名后面输入/swagger后,成功访问到swagger ui页,但是我们发现每次运行项 ...
SpringMVC: 1、良好开发习惯:SpringCloud框架下微服务之间的相互调用,可以先在Eureka上测试swagger接口,再在本地调用测试。 >SpringCloud项目在yml文件中配置Eureka 地址,可以查看Swagger UI 。 2、字段的描述定义,可以查看对应数据库表字段 ...
分类:
其他好文 时间:
2018-06-13 23:41:09
阅读次数:
209
之前按照网上的教程集成swagger2.集成之后访问链接http://localhost:8080/swagger-ui.html返回404. 然后看了一下错误日志,报下面的错误: 2018-06-06 11:26:06.903 WARN org.springframework.web.servle ...
分类:
编程语言 时间:
2018-06-06 15:45:21
阅读次数:
4442
Package 添加并配置Swagger中间件 将Swagger生成器添加到方法中的服务集合中Startup.ConfigureServices: 在该Startup.Configure方法中,启用用于为生成的JSON文档和Swagger UI提供服务的中间件: Controller标记 效果 ...
分类:
Web程序 时间:
2018-06-04 18:24:25
阅读次数:
584
SpringMVC: 1、查看方法的入参、出参说明,可以借助Swagger UI。 >尤其是查看请求入参中是否需要token。 2、查找Controller中方法,使用接口URL搜索更加高效。 3、常见服务响应类型 > sccess与error方法入参类型可以定义不同,但是保证方法返回类型相同。 4 ...
分类:
其他好文 时间:
2018-06-03 22:22:04
阅读次数:
208
问题描述 使用swagger生成接口文档后,访问http://localhost:8888/swagger-ui.html#/,显示如下: 有些强迫症的我,感觉看起来很不舒服,结果百度了好久,找到解决方案,刚接触spring boot对于很多api还不是很熟悉,先mark再说 代码如下: 重启服务: ...
分类:
其他好文 时间:
2018-05-16 15:14:07
阅读次数:
1431
引入pom依赖: 到GitHub https://github.com/swagger-api/swagger-ui 下载项目,dist目录拷贝出来直接放到资源路径. index.html 即为api页面 然后在Spring Boot 启动类加上注解 @EnableSwagger2 Api 地址:h ...
分类:
编程语言 时间:
2018-04-30 14:30:55
阅读次数:
173
FAQ: 1、Swagger页面访问路径 http://localhost:8080/swagger-ui.html 2、Mybatis自动生成的映射文件 查询text类型的字段信息时,使用主键查询,或者单独使用withBlobs查询 插入和更新都包含 3、测试环境服务启动:nohup java -... ...
分类:
其他好文 时间:
2018-04-24 14:56:40
阅读次数:
821